Publicité
+ Répondre à la discussion
Affichage des résultats 1 à 3 sur 3
  1. #1
    Invité régulier
    Homme Profil pro
    Étudiant
    Inscrit en
    février 2012
    Messages
    29
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Service public

    Informations forums :
    Inscription : février 2012
    Messages : 29
    Points : 9
    Points
    9

    Par défaut Perte connexion Postgres

    J'ai créé une base sous postgres. Je veux l'interroger via java (sous Netbeans).

    J'ai bien ajouté la library postgres. Je suis même allé remettre le classpath à la main.

    Mais non, je récupère encore :

    Code :
    1
    2
    java.sql.SQLException: No suitable driver found for jdbc.postgresql://localhost:5432/bdd
    	at java.sql.DriverManager.getConnection(DriverManager.java:604)
    Le code de connexion :

    Code :
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    public ResultSet rqt(String query){
            try{
                Class.forName("org.postgresql.Driver");
                System.out.println("Driver OK");
     
                String url="jdbc.postgresql://localhost:5432/bdd";
                String user="postgres";
                String passwd="coincoin";
     
                Connection conn=DriverManager.getConnection(url, user, passwd);
     
     
                Statement state = conn.createStatement();
                ResultSet result = state.executeQuery(query);
                ResultSetMetaData resultMeta = result.getMetaData();
     
     
                state.close();
               return result;
     
            }catch(Exception e){
                e.printStackTrace();
            }
            return null;
     
        }
    Versions NB 7.2.1
    JDBC Postgres : 9.1

    Si l'un d'entre vous à une idée, parce que je sèche totalement.

  2. #2
    Membre Expert Avatar de nathieb
    Homme Profil pro olivier Thiébaut
    Chef de projet/Architecte
    Inscrit en
    mai 2004
    Messages
    888
    Détails du profil
    Informations personnelles :
    Nom : Homme olivier Thiébaut
    Âge : 47
    Localisation : France

    Informations professionnelles :
    Activité : Chef de projet/Architecte
    Secteur : Service public

    Informations forums :
    Inscription : mai 2004
    Messages : 888
    Points : 1 068
    Points
    1 068

    Par défaut driver

    BOnjour,

    TOut est dans le message, ton driver n'est pas chargé dans le classpath


    java.sql.SQLException: No suitable driver found for jdbc.postgresql://localhost:5432/bdd at java.sql.DriverManager.getConnection(DriverManager.java:604)


    ant maven ??

    Olivier
    Architecte destructurant,
    be cool, be free

    Il nous reste Debian bien sûr

  3. #3
    Invité régulier
    Homme Profil pro
    Étudiant
    Inscrit en
    février 2012
    Messages
    29
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Service public

    Informations forums :
    Inscription : février 2012
    Messages : 29
    Points : 9
    Points
    9

    Par défaut

    Je suis sur un poste pro. Du coup, je n'ai pas trop la main sur ce qui se passe au niveau des jdk & jre.

    J'ai repris le projet et ça fonctionne.

    Merci!

+ Répondre à la discussion
Cette discussion est résolue.

Liens sociaux

Règles de messages

  • Vous ne pouvez pas créer de nouvelles discussions
  • Vous ne pouvez pas envoyer des réponses
  • Vous ne pouvez pas envoyer des pièces jointes
  • Vous ne pouvez pas modifier vos messages
  •